For a simple home remedy for aphids on basil or your other plants, combine two teaspoons of dish soap with ½ cup of warm water, and fill the spray bottle. Add a pinch of cayenne pepper to supercharge the solution, then spray your plants thoroughly.Neem Oil. This substance repels aphids and other pests like ants and cabbage worms. It also serves as an antifungal to some strains of plant fungi, making it a multipurpose solution. Repeat until the aphids are gone.Nov 2, 2022 · Use Water to Remove Them. Use a strong stream of water to blast aphids from your plants. If the plant has delicate foliage that won't tolerate spraying, you can dip the entire plant in water to dislodge the aphids. Turn the plant upside down and dip the foliage portion into a bucket of clean room-temperature water. Safer® Soap will work fast on heavy infestations. By Jessica Nolan, Gardening Expert Gardening And Landscaping. Aphids are … Aphids are challenging to control if you don't get on top of a colony quickly. The problem with using pesticides is they can kill off beneficial insects as well as the pests. If you feel compelled to spray something on plants infested with aphids, reach for the garden hose instead and blast them with a forceful jet of water. A daily jet spray of water directed at the underside of leaves knocks the aphids off. Most are wingless and will die of starvation.
